Abstract

The invention discloses a synchronous wheel retracting and releasing device for an amphibious vehicle, and relates to the amphibious vehicle. The wheel retracting and releasing device comprises a synchronous rotating shaft, a rocker arm, a lock pin, two synchronous connecting rods, two four-connecting-rod mechanisms and an oil cylinder. The center of the rocker arm is connected with the synchronous rotating shaft. And the lock pin can lock the rocker arm at a specified position. The two synchronous connecting rods are symmetrically arranged and one ends of the two synchronous connecting rods are hinged with the corresponding ends of the rocker arms. The two four-connecting-rod mechanisms are symmetrically arranged, the upper end of the inner side of each four-connecting-rod mechanism is hinged to the other end of the corresponding synchronous connecting rod, and each four-connecting-rod mechanism is further fixedly connected with the corresponding chain transmission box. And the oil cylinder is connected to the inner sides of the two four-connecting-rod mechanisms. The oil cylinder drives one four-connecting-rod mechanism to fold and unfold one wheel, the four-connecting-rod mechanism drives the transmission structure composed of the synchronous connecting rod, the rocker arm and the synchronous rotating shaft, and the other four-connecting-rod mechanism is driven to fold and unfold the other wheel at the same time. The device has the advantages of being compact in structure, large in wheel folding amplitude, stable in land operation and long in service life.

Description

technical field [0001] The present application relates to an amphibious vehicle, in particular to a synchronous retractable wheel device for an amphibious vehicle. Background technique [0002] Water navigation speed is an important indicator of amphibious vehicles. Compared with boats, amphibious vehicles have a complex structure, heavy weight and deep water draft; the streamlined body is damaged by wheels and wheel suspensions; resulting in high navigation resistance. Therefore, most amphibious vehicles adopt a retractable wheel structure, and when driving in water, the wheels are retracted above the water surface to reduce resistance. To achieve the purpose of increasing the speed of the vehicle. And the quality of retractable wheel device design directly affects the size of land driving performance and water navigation resistance.
